Output 80bb8852b441faf1a5230d93653f23f197aef881c0d183f12758acd90a8f1d8d:1

value
589814
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f189e972d205e0f89e749130b7b46c8322d5bda OP_EQUAL
address
38uEoHpXf21bvPrgoUEw7Ye8S1DBn7DAXh
transaction
80bb8852b441faf1a5230d93653f23f197aef881c0d183f12758acd90a8f1d8d
confirmations
289300
spent
true